The Central Community College Dental Hygiene Program is a 2-year, associate degree program that prepares students to become registered dental hygienists (RDHs). The program is accredited by the American Dental Association Commission on Dental Accreditation (ADA CCDA).
The program is offered at the Hastings Campus of Central Community College. Students in the program take courses in dental anatomy and physiology, dental hygiene instrumentation, dental materials, dental radiology, oral pathology, and preventive oral health. They also complete a clinical practicum in a variety of settings, including dental offices, hospitals, and public health clinics.
To be admitted to the program, students must have a high school diploma or equivalent, a GPA of at least 2.5, and satisfactory scores on the Dental Admission Test (DAT). They must also complete an interview and submit letters of recommendation.
Graduates of the program are eligible to take the National Board Dental Hygiene Examination (NBDHE). Upon passing the NBDHE, they will be eligible to become licensed RDHs in Nebraska and other states.
